FRANCESCONI, Daniele ILLUSTRAZIONE DI UN URNETTA LAVORATA D'ORO E DI VARI ALTRI METALLI
1990 11067 Paperback (FORGERY) FRANCESCONI, Daniele. ILLUSTRAZIONE DI UN URNETTA LAVORATA D'ORO DI VARI ALTRI METALLI ALL AGEMINA COLL' ISCRIZIONE PAULUS AGEMINIUS FACIEBAT. Venice: Stamperia Palese, 1800. 8vo. Later quarter-vellum. (l), cii pages, 3 folding plates. First edition. The Meneghetti family established in 1745 an antique business in the growing field of Venetian antiques. Near the turn of the eighteenth century, the fir exhibited a small box (11 x 7 x 5 inches) which bore the name of Paulus Ageminius Faciebat who worked in the first half of the sixteenth century. It importance was based on a series of engraved maps contained on its panels. T publicize the work the firm allowed two books to be published: a brief pamphl by Mauro Boni, the scholar, and a more definitive account by Francesconi (thi book). In the August 1990 issue of Apollo magazine, an article by Anna Maria Massinelli appeared proving this casket to be an elaborate forgery. The leng attempt to have books written about an item to justify its authenticity mirro the later attempts of Thomas J. Wise to authenticate some of his pamphlets by inserting notes of them in bibliographies by J. Buxton Forman, and in his own Abbey Library Catalogue. This is a very early book in the field of art forgeries and is quite rare. Only four copies are cited by OCLC as being in American libraries A personal stamp on the title page, else a very good copy

(PAULDING, J.K.) LETTERS FROM THE SOUTH, WRITTEN DURING AN EXCURSION IN THE SUMMER OF
1860 (PAULDING, J.K.). LETTERS FROM THE SOUTH, WRITTEN DURING AN EXCURSION IN THE SUMMER OF 1816.Two volumes. New York: James Eastburn, 1817. 8vo. Publisher's boards. 254; (ii), 260 page First editions. [B.A.L., 15693; Sabin, 59203]. So realistic, this novel was often thought to be an actual travel account. I is listed in Clark's Travels in the Old South, along with non-fiction. The author, James Kirke Paulding (1778-1860), attempted to portray the South in a realistic manner, which combatted most contemporary romantic accounts of the South. Our set is in mixed bindings. Volume I is in the original printed boards. Volume II is in plain blue boards. Both volumes are uncut, lightly foxed, with chipped spines and weak hinges. The work is rare. Only one copy has been recorded as selling at auction for the past twenty-five years.

JACKSON, John Baptist THE DESCENT OF THE HOLY SPIRIT, after Titian.
1741 JACKSON, John Baptist. THE DESCENT OF THE HOLY SPIRIT, after Titian. London: 1741. Chiaroscuro print. (Approximately 28 x 20 1/2 inches). [Kainen,27]. This is an exceptionally fine chiaroscuro print, uncut, with the pin holes us in registration still showing. The image is very crisp and the print is in i original unpressed embossed condition. Jackson's prints were in many America houses from the last half of the eighteenth century. Uncut chiaroscuro print are most uncommon.

MATHEUS, Georg MARTHE ET MADELEINE ALLANT AU TEMPLE, after Raphael.
MATHEUS, Georg. MARTHE ET MADELEINE ALLANT AU TEMPLE, after Raphael. Broadsheet. (8.97 x 13.10 inches). [Bartsch, 37.12; Strauss, 65]. Little is known about Georg Matheus who lived from approximately 1521 until 1572. We do know that he was an active engraver and printer in Augsburg abou 1554. Bartsch only lists two chiaroscuro prints under his name and Walter Strauss in his catalogue of German and Netherlandish chiaroscuro woodcut arti lists three. The print is made with a black line block and an umber tone. While Matheus' style here is strictly German, a second print, Actaeon Transformed into a Stag, is a complex work built up in the Italian manner, reflecting the trade and exhange of ideas between Augsburg and the Italian ci states. While this copy is somewhat smaller than the one recorded in Bartsch it does not have the worm damage or creases shown in the reproduction of the copy from The Metropolitan Museum of Art.
